Brazos, county (590 sq mi/1,528 sq km; 1990 pop. 121,862), E central Texas; Bryan; 30°39'N 96°17'W. Bounded E by Navasota R., W, and SW by Brazos R. Rich agr. area (cotton, corn, wheat, oats, sorghum, pecans); extensive dairying, livestock ranching (cattle, hogs). Sand and gravel, lignite, gas and oil. Mfg., processing at Bryan. Formed 1841.
